Cost Range - Commercial roof replacement costs typically range from $7,000 to $25,000 depending on the size and materials used. For example, a small retail space may cost around $8,000, while a large warehouse could reach $20,000 or more.
Material Impact - The choice of roofing material significantly affects the overall cost. EPDM rubber roofs might cost between $5 and $10 per square foot, whereas TPO or PVC options can range from $7 to $12 per square foot.
Size Factors - Larger roofs generally have higher replacement costs, often calculated per square foot. A roof of 10,000 square feet could cost approximately $70,000 to $120,000, depending on complexity and materials.
Additional Expenses - Costs may include removal of existing roofing, which can add $1 to $4 per square foot, and other factors like insulation or structural repairs. These expenses vary based on the project's scope and con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that a commercial roof needs replacement? Indicators include persistent leaks, extensive damage, sagging areas, or significant wear and tear that cannot be repaired effectively.
How long does a commercial roof repl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size and complexity of the project, but most replacements can be completed within several days to a few weeks.
Are there different types of roofing materials used for commercial replacements? Yes, common options include built-up roofing, single-ply membranes, metal roofing, and modified bitumen, among others.
What should businesses consider when planning for a roof replacement? Factors include budget, building use, roof design, and choosing experienced local contractors for proper installation.
Is a permit required for commercial roof replacement? Permit requirements depend on local regulations; contacting local service providers can clarify the necessary approvals.
